The Boston Celtics didn’t leave any doubt in Game 5 against the Miami Heat on Thursday night. The C’s raced out to a 35-20 lead in the first quarter and never looked back. Thirty-six minutes later, Boston was on the positive end of a 110-97 scoreline, pushing the series score to 3-2 in favor of the Heat and forcing a Game 6 back in Miami on Saturday.

Sour on the Celtics after they fell in a 3-0 hole, oddsmakers are now squarely back in Boston’s corner. Joe Mazzulla’s squad has opened as a 3-point road favorite in Game 6.

Opening Celtics vs Heat Game 6 Odds

Team Spread Moneyline Total
Boston Celtics -3 (-110) -146 O 212.5 (-110)
Miami Heat +3 (-110) +125 U 212.5 (-110)

Boston is also -146 on the moneyline in the latest NBA betting odds. The Heat come back as +125 home underdogs. The total has been set at 212.5. Game 6 is scheduled to tip-off at 8:30 pm ET from the Kaseya Center in Miami, FL, on Saturday, May 27.

Boston Obliterates Miami in Game 5

From top to bottom, the Celtics were on form in Game 5 on Thursday night. Four of five starters had at least 21 points, led by Derrick White with 24. Their defense, for the second straight game, was smothering, turning Miami over 16 times and giving up just 10 offensive rebounds.

Nearly the entire team was lights out from deep; Boston finished the game 16/39 from beyond the arc, outscoring Miami 48 to 24 from three.

Heat vs Celtics Series Results

Game Final Score Moneyline Winner ATS Winner O/U Winner
Game 1 123-116 Heat (+310) Heat (+9) Over (212)
Game 2 111-105 Heat (+354) Heat (+10) Over (214.5)
Game 3 128-102 Heat (+157) Heat (+4.5) Over (214.5)
Game 4 116-99 Celtics (+100) Celtics (+1.5) Under (216.5)
Game 5 110-97 Celtics  (-325) Celtics (-7.5) Under (214.5)
Game 5 marked the first time in this series that the favorite not only covered the spread, but even managed to win outright. The total stayed under for the second straight game after the over hit in the first three.

Expected Line Movement for Boston vs Miami Game 6

Miami has been a phenomenal underdog story, and there will be a segment of the betting public that likes the Heat to close out the series as home underdogs. But expect a much bigger segment of the population to be backing the Celtics, who carry all the momentum into Game 6 and have planted more than a seed of doubt in the minds of Jimmy Butler and company.

The Boston moneyline is likely to move shorter than the -146 it opened at.
